1

Етап 1

Hello, C#! Welcome, .NET!

04 вересня—10 вересня

2

Етап 2

Speaking C#

11 вересня—17 вересня

3

Етап 3

Controlling Flow, Converting Types, and Handling Exceptions

18 вересня—24 вересня

4

Етап 4

Writing, Debugging, and Testing Functions

25 вересня—01 жовтня

5

Етап 5

Building Your Own Types with Object-Oriented Programming

02 жовтня—08 жовтня

6

Етап 6

Implementing Interfaces and Inheriting Classes

09 жовтня—15 жовтня

7

Етап 7

Packaging and Distributing .NET Types

16 жовтня—22 жовтня

8

Етап 8

Working with Files, Streams, and Serialization

23 жовтня—29 жовтня

9

Етап 9

Working with Data Using Entity Framework Core

30 жовтня—05 листопада

10

Етап 10

Querying and Manipulating Data Using LINQ

06 листопада—12 листопада

11

Етап 11

Introducing Web Development Using ASP.NET Core

13 листопада—19 листопада

12

Етап 12

Building Websites Using ASP.NET Core Razor Pages

20 листопада—26 листопада

13

Етап 13

Building Websites Using the Model-View-Controller Pattern

27 листопада—03 грудня

14

Етап 14

Building and Consuming Web Services

04 грудня—10 грудня

15

Етап 15

Building User Interfaces Using Blazor

11 грудня—17 грудня

1

Етап 1

Hello, C#! Welcome, .NET!

04 вересня—10 вересня

2

Етап 2

Speaking C#

11 вересня—17 вересня

3

Етап 3

Controlling Flow, Converting Types, and Handling Exceptions

18 вересня—24 вересня

4

Етап 4

Writing, Debugging, and Testing Functions

25 вересня—01 жовтня

5

Етап 5

Building Your Own Types with Object-Oriented Programming

02 жовтня—08 жовтня

6

Етап 6

Implementing Interfaces and Inheriting Classes

09 жовтня—15 жовтня

7

Етап 7

Packaging and Distributing .NET Types

16 жовтня—22 жовтня

8

Етап 8

Working with Files, Streams, and Serialization

23 жовтня—29 жовтня

9

Етап 9

Working with Data Using Entity Framework Core

30 жовтня—05 листопада

10

Етап 10

Querying and Manipulating Data Using LINQ

06 листопада—12 листопада

11

Етап 11

Introducing Web Development Using ASP.NET Core

13 листопада—19 листопада

12

Етап 12

Building Websites Using ASP.NET Core Razor Pages

20 листопада—26 листопада

13

Етап 13

Building Websites Using the Model-View-Controller Pattern

27 листопада—03 грудня

14

Етап 14

Building and Consuming Web Services

04 грудня—10 грудня

15

Етап 15

Building User Interfaces Using Blazor

11 грудня—17 грудня

04 вересня 2023 17 грудня 2023
Ціль прострочена на 474 дня

Мета закинута

Автор не відписував в цілі 1 рік 5 месяців 24 дня

Автор мети

Кар'єра та робота

C# 11 and .NET 7 – Modern Cross-Platform Development Fundamentals

Прочитать руководство по C# 11 и .NET 7

 Критерій завершення

Книга прочитана

  1. Hello, C#! Welcome, .NET!

  2. Speaking C#

  3. Controlling Flow, Converting Types, and Handling Exceptions

  4. Writing, Debugging, and Testing Functions

  5. Building Your Own Types with Object-Oriented Programming

  6. Implementing Interfaces and Inheriting Classes

  7. Packaging and Distributing .NET Types

  8. Working with Files, Streams, and Serialization

  9. Working with Data Using Entity Framework Core

  10. Querying and Manipulating Data Using LINQ

  11. Introducing Web Development Using ASP.NET Core

  12. Building Websites Using ASP.NET Core Razor Pages

  13. Building Websites Using the Model-View-Controller Pattern

  14. Building and Consuming Web Services

  15. Building User Interfaces Using Blazor

  • 422
  • 04 вересня 2023, 09:01


Щоденник мети

37день

Запис до етапу «Packaging and Distributing .NET Types»

VladonAbaddon10 жовт 2023, 15:19

Прочитал 7-ю главу. Это оказалось по большей части теоретическое введение в особенности платформы .NET, различие версий, всякие тонкости сборки, создание пакетов NuGet и прочее. Сразу во всём этом разобраться проблематично, но общее представление получил. Идём дальше.

6день

Запис до етапу «Implementing Interfaces and Inheriting Classes»

VladonAbaddon9 вер 2023, 21:55

Закончил 6-ю главу. Пока что это была самая полезная глава, прояснилось очень много моментов по поводу устройства .NET, работы делегатов и событий, разным тонкостям с наследованием, расширением встроенных структур и т. п. Запомнить с первого раза всё точно не получится, но если что-то подобное будет встречаться в коде, хотя бы станет понятно, о чём речь. Юмор автора тоже оценил, смешно. Задача, к сожалению, даже близко не отражает объём информации, содержащийся в главе, но хотя бы попрактиковал синтаксис.

На главу ушло часа 3-4, по одной в неделю очень даже хорошо выходит, но урывками проходить материал не особо хочется. С другой стороны, всю главу за день читать тоже тяжеловато, очень концентрированная информация. Думаю растягивать дня на два-три, чтобы хоть что-то в голове отложилось.

2день

Запис до етапу «Building Your Own Types with Object-Oriented Programming»

VladonAbaddon5 вер 2023, 18:50

Добил пятую главу, упражнений к ней не было. Много новых моментов, связанных с классами в C#, сразу всё вряд ли получится запомнить. Но отдельно надо выделить кортежи (tuples), записи (records) и индексацию в классах.

1день
VladonAbaddon4 вер 2023, 10:29

Начал читать книгу в прошлом месяце, так что в графике цели дал себе небольшую фору. По-хорошему нужно будет закончить за месяц-полтора, и то при нерегулярном чтении.

К сожалению, в книге очень мало практических задач, поэтому есть смысл практиковаться где-то ещё, на Exercism, например.

Одновременно с C# потихоньку учу Unity по курсам, но цель пока создать не могу.

Вы тоже можете
опубликовать свою
цель здесь

Мы поможем вам ее достичь!

310 000

единомышленников

инструменты

для увлекательного достижения

Присоединиться
Реєстрація

Можливості
безмежні.
Настав час
відкрити свої.

Уже зарегистрированы?
Вхід на сайт

Заходьте.
Відкрито.

Ще не зареєстровані?
 
Підключіться до будь-якого з ваших акаунтів, ваші дані будуть взяті з акаунту.
Забули пароль?
Voldemort
Herbione
iskachun
Gene
Herbione
iskachun
Herbione
iskachun
Herbione
iskachun